How are goat and mashed potato different?

  • Mashed potato contains less vitamin B12, zinc, vitamin B2, iron, copper, phosphorus, selenium, vitamin B3, and choline than goat.
  • Goat covers your daily need for vitamin B12, 47% more than mashed potato.
  • Mashed potato has a higher glycemic index. The glycemic index of mashed potato is 87, while the glycemic index of goat is 0.

Game meat, goat, cooked, roasted and Fast foods, potato, mashed types were used in this article.
